Jesus or Nietzsche : How Should We Live Our Lives?
ISBN: 9789042036598 / Angielski / Miękka / 2013 / 238 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 30 dni roboczych. This book reconstructs the cornerstones of Jesus's moral teachings about how to lead a good, even exemplary, human life. It does so in a way that is compatible with the most prominent, competing versions of the historical Jesus. The work also contrast Jesus' understanding of the best way to lead our lives with that of Friedrich Nietzsche. Both Jesus and Nietzsche were self-consciously moral revolutionaries. Jesus refashioned the imperatives of Jewish law to conform to what he was firmly convinced was the divine will. Nietzsche aspired to transvalue the dominant values of his time -which...

Dostoevsky's Legal and Moral Philosophy: The Trial of Dmitri Karamazov
ISBN: 9789004325418 / Angielski / Miękka / 2016 / 242 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 30 dni roboczych. This work closely examines the trial of Dmitri Karamazov as the springboard to explaining and critically assessing Dostoevsky's legal and moral philosophy. The author connects Dostoevsky's objections to Russia's acceptance of western juridical notions such as the rule of law and an adversary system of adjudication with his views on fundamental human nature, the principle of universal responsibility, and his invocation of unconditional love. Central to Dostoevsky's vision is his understanding of the relationship between the dual human yearnings for individualism and community. In the process,...

Dante's Deadly Sins: Moral Philosophy in Hell
ISBN: 9780470671054 / Angielski / Twarda / 2011 / 224 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 30 dni roboczych. Dante's Deadly Sins is a unique study of the moral philosophy behind Dante's master work that considers the Commedia as he intended, namely, as a practical guide to moral betterment. Focusing on Inferno and Purgatorio, Belliotti examines the puzzles and paradoxes of Dante's moral assumptions, his treatment of the 7 deadly sins, and how 10 of his most powerful moral lessons anticipate modern existentialism.

Individualism and Community
ISBN: 9783031986109 / Angielski / Twarda / 2025 / 288 str. Termin realizacji zamówienia: ok. 16-18 dni roboczych. This book is a philosophical investigation of the concepts of honor and authenticity, informed by the paradoxes of the individual-community continuum. To achieve this difficult balancing act, the author refines our concepts of both honor and authenticity. Raymond Angelo Belliotti begins by investigating honor as a moral and social framework, analyzing its historical significance, particularly within the Roman aristocracy, and its portrayal in The Godfather.
